Company America Might Clear Wall Road’s Sky-Excessive Earnings Bar
S&P 500 firms are anticipated to report roughly 22% year-over-year earnings progress for the second quarter, following a 21% improve in the course of the first three months of the yr. MarketWatch reported that enhancing financial indicators, comparatively few adverse preannouncements and broad revenue progress throughout sectors might assist firms exceed forecasts regardless of already elevated expectations.
Why It Issues: Robust earnings progress is offering elementary assist for shares at a time when valuation enlargement has turn into tougher and traders are demanding clearer returns from company spending.

Chipmakers Face a Excessive Bar as Income Surge
U.S. semiconductor firms are anticipated to report a 133% improve in second-quarter earnings, accounting for practically half of the S&P 500’s projected revenue progress, Reuters reported. That focus leaves the market closely depending on chipmakers delivering in opposition to elevated expectations. Intel and Texas Devices are among the many firms reporting this week as traders assess whether or not AI-related demand can assist latest valuations.
Why It Issues: Disappointing semiconductor outcomes might weaken the broader earnings outlook as a result of a comparatively small group of chipmakers is contributing an unusually giant share of market revenue progress.

Sooner Entry to Trump Posts Raises Market-Equity Questions
Trump Media plans to promote traders millisecond-level entry to doubtlessly market-moving Fact Social posts by way of a brand new information product referred to as Fact API. The launch comes because the Securities and Change Fee considers permitting firms to report outcomes semiannually slightly than quarterly, prompting considerations that skilled traders might acquire sooner non-public information feeds whereas bizarre shareholders obtain much less frequent public data.
Why It Issues: The mix might widen the knowledge hole between institutional and retail traders whereas elevating new questions on market entry, disclosure and equity.

Protection-Centered Non-public-Fairness Agency Raises $1.9 Billion
Capitol Meridian Companions closed its second private-equity fund with $1.9 billion, exceeding its $1.2 billion goal and reaching the automobile’s fundraising cap. The agency, based by former Carlyle executives, invests in middle-market protection, government-services and commercial-aviation firms. Rising army budgets and geopolitical tensions have elevated institutional demand for personal investments tied to nationwide safety.
Why It Issues: The profitable elevate exhibits how protection has turn into an more and more essential private-equity theme as governments develop spending and traders search publicity to long-term safety priorities.

Federal Regulators Miss Stablecoin Rulemaking Deadline
The Treasury Division and 4 federal monetary regulators missed the one-year deadline for finishing guidelines required by the GENIUS Act, leaving essential components of the U.S. stablecoin framework unfinished. Regulators are nonetheless contemplating customer-identification, anti-money-laundering and different necessities, extending uncertainty for banks, fee firms and digital-asset issuers searching for to develop stablecoin merchandise.
Why It Issues: Implementation delays might gradual institutional adoption and funding despite the fact that Congress has already established the broad authorized framework for regulated U.S. stablecoins.
